Jonathan This patch broke AIX bootstrap.
/nasfarm/edelsohn/src/src/libstdc++-v3/src/c++11/system_error.cc: In member function 'virtual std::error_condition {anonymous}::system_error_category::default_error_condition(int) const': /nasfarm/edelsohn/src/src/libstdc++-v3/src/c++11/system_error.cc:245:7: error: duplicate case value case ENOTEMPTY: ^~~~ /nasfarm/edelsohn/src/src/libstdc++-v3/src/c++11/system_error.cc:136:7: note: previously used here case EEXIST: ^~~~ AIX errno.h /* * AIX returns EEXIST where 4.3BSD used ENOTEMPTY; * but, the standards insist on unique errno values for each errno. * A unique value is reserved for users that want to code case * statements for systems that return either EEXIST or ENOTEMPTY. */ #if defined(_ALL_SOURCE) && !defined(_LINUX_SOURCE_COMPAT) #define ENOTEMPTY EEXIST /* Directory not empty */ #else /* not _ALL_SOURCE */ #define ENOTEMPTY 87 #endif /* _ALL_SOURCE */ I will add _LINUX_SOURCE_COMPAT and see how bootstrap proceeds. If it works, it also will be required in the backport. Thanks, David
